    To keep the solar glare out of batters' eyes in the late afternoon hours, home plate was placed in the southwest area of the plot of land, with the third base line pointing northward.

    Park at Riverside station (Newton, MA) on the green line ($6) to Fenway station (45mins). Get a Charlie card is $2 each way on the line, so $4 per person. Tickets: Stubhub, SeatGeek or AceTickets.

    “Let’s go, Red Sox!” Oh, only very small bags (e.g. purses) are allowed. There is a mobile bag storage near Gate 13. One locker (can hold two backpacks) costs 10 dollars (for entire duration of game).
